I want to make a comparison of euro cylinder models that are commonly used here in Germany. To get a fair view I use only new/unused locks to explore their properties - mainly focused on picking. Here you see a lock from ZI IKON:
- key pins all std
- drivers: #1, #5: std, #2, #3, #4: spools
- open keyway
- antil-drill steel pins
1889 Carl-Zeiss-Foundation (by Ernst Abbe) - Microscops
1926 ZEISS IKON AG (more optical products)
1928 Euro cylinders production based on a patent from Sylvester Wöhrle (1924)
1989 Split of Zeiss Ikon - ZEISS (optical), IKON (locks); owned by ASSA ABLOY (1994)
